make eyes at sb OLD-FASHIONED
to look at someone with sexual interest:
She was making eyes at him all evening.

make eyes at
make eyes at (someone)
to look at someone in a way that shows them that you think they are sexually attractive.
Sally spent the whole evening making eyes at Stephen.
(usually in continuous tenses)

make eyes at
flirt with someone, look at someone to try and attract them; look at someone in a way that makes it clear that you like that person and find them attractive
The boy was making eyes at the girl in his history class.

The woman in the restaurant is always making eyes at the customers.

The man became angry when he thought that his girlfriend was making eyes at someone else at the party.

make eyes at
v. phr., informal To look at a girl or boy in a way that tries to attract him to you; flirt.
The other girls disliked her way of making eyes at their boyfriends instead of finding one of her own.
